文摘
Poly(acrylic acid) (PAA) copolymers modified with block-copolymers of poly(ethylene oxide) (PEO)and poly(propylene oxide) (PPO) are inherently attractive for medicinal applications as theircomponents are considered pharmaceutically safe. The laboratory-scale synthesis of poly(acrylicacid) bonded onto a PEO-PPO-PEO triblock (Pluronic) backbone via dispersion polymerizationis reported. Initial optimization of the synthesis defines appropriate levels of initial loading ofacrylic acid and Pluronic, with a mixture of 2,2'-azobis(2,4-dimethylpentanenitrile) and lauroylperoxide as an initiator system. The synthesis results in a copolymer with low residual monomercontent and a very high degree of bonding between Pluronic and PAA. Diluted aqueous solutionsof Pluronic-g-PAA exhibit rapid thermogelation. Rheological parameters of the copolymers urgeon their ophthalmic applications.
